2. Safety Comes Standard
Modern Safety Features Are No Joke
Once upon a time, trucks weren’t exactly known for being safety stars. Now? They’re loaded with features that would make any parent sleep better at night.
Expect smart safety tech like:
- Blind-spot monitoring
- Forward collision alerts
- Rearview cameras
- Lane-keeping assist
- Teen driver modes (yes, that’s a thing — and it’s awesome)
Your truck doesn’t just protect your stuff — it protects your people.

Parental Control Like a Boss
Worried about your teen behind the wheel? Many pickups now come with customizable settings that let you limit speed, mute audio until seatbelts are fastened, and track driving behavior. It’s like having your eyes in the back of their head, without the weird magic.
5. Fuel Efficiency Has Caught Up
Trucks Are No Longer Gas Guzzlers
Back in the day, trucks drank gas like it was happy hour. But fuel economy has come a long way. Thanks to smarter engine designs and lightweight materials, many full-size trucks are surprisingly efficient for their size.
You can find models offering solid MPG, hybrid options, or even eco-driving modes for better mileage. Whether you’re commuting or road-tripping, you’re not draining your wallet at every fuel stop.
